I m et Colin on Sa turday a nd was very s u rp rised at how accessib le he wa s . H e The No rt h wes t lost a legend re cently w ith the d eath o f Dave Hardin on july 12. Dav e was the owner of the fonner Empi re Cycle in Spokane, Washington , fo r over 30 yea rs. H e was a Na tio na l Hillclimb Champion and Cana dian H illclimb Ch ampion fo r m an y yea rs . H e organized and hosted th e Paul Bunyan Cross Country races that were some of Washington's largest for many yea rs in the '60s. He also gave a start to many of this area's racers, and also o ffered man y o f them jobs. He was a master mechanic a nd machini st, and an avid outdoorsman w ho pa rticipated in every type of mo torcycle a nd snowmo bile event . H e will be g rea tl y m isse d a nd fo n d ly remembered.
